概括
视眼反射 (VOR) 损伤在肌性缩1型 (DM1) 和2型 (DM2) 中很常见. 在DM1中,VOR异常类似于中央而不是外围的前庭障碍,与失衡和跌倒相关.
科学领域:
- 神经学 神经学
- 眼科医生 眼科 眼科
- 垂体科学 垂体科学
背景情况:
- 肌性缩症 (DM) 是一种多系统性疾病,可能会影响眼部运动.
- 前庭眼反射 (VOR) 功能障碍会影响平衡,增加跌倒风险.
研究的目的:
- 在1型 (DM1) 和2型 (DM2) 肌性缩症患者中调查前庭眼镜反射 (VOR) 特性.
- 为了将DM1和DM2的VOR发现与正常对照组和患有外周和中枢前庭病变的患者进行比较.
主要方法:
- 视频头脉冲测试 (vHIT) 用于评估VOR增益,再固定冲击频率和冲击参数.
- 关键指标包括冲击幅度,开始延迟,峰值速度,持续时间和VOR增益不对称.
主要成果:
- 在50%的DM1患者和37.5%的DM2患者中观察到减少VOR增益.
- 与对照人群相比,DM1和DM2患者表现出显著更高的复位冲击频率和冲击幅度.
- 延迟缓相眼速峰值在DM1中表明潜在的眼外肌肉软弱.
结论:
- 在DM1和DM2中,VOR损伤普遍存在.
- 在DM1中,VOR异常与中心前庭缺陷相比,与外围前庭缺陷相匹配.
- 在DM1中,VOR损伤和不对称性与增加的失衡和跌倒有关.

Myasthenia gravis is a neuromuscular transmission disorder characterized by weakness and increased fatigability of skeletal muscles. It is an autoimmune disease affecting approximately one in 2000 people, where antibodies against the α1 subunit of nicotinic acetylcholine receptors are produced.
These antibodies interfere with the function of the nicotinic receptors in three ways: by binding to the receptor and disrupting acetylcholine binding; by causing cross-linking of receptors which...

The contraction strength of muscles is regulated by motor neurons, which modulate the frequency of action potentials dispatched to the motor units based on the body's requirements. This process of varying the muscle stimulation frequency allows muscles to contract with a force that is precisely tailored to the needs of the moment, whether lifting a feather or a heavy box.
